Output 50f61f1a7eb659bcc44cbdc3a0665ef56b373f0df0ee17b2609b8359c3e8a023:16

value
21177137785
script pubkey
OP_0 OP_PUSHBYTES_32 2eb5adcd7011e24f7eeb54d695f448d405f2b7501989ffc9c12a8f426ee0afba
address
bc1q9666mntsz83y7lht2ntftazg6szl9d6srxylljwp9285ymhq47aqt7gkyy
transaction
50f61f1a7eb659bcc44cbdc3a0665ef56b373f0df0ee17b2609b8359c3e8a023